PDA

Ver la Versión Completa : Error al compilar el pure-ftpd-1.0.12



criosg
15-abr-2005, 19:55
Quisiera que me ayudaran a solucionar el error que aparece al final; luego de compilar el pureftpd.

El error aparece al final:

./configure
checking for a BSD-compatible install... /usr/bin/install -c
checking whether build environment is sane... yes
checking for gawk... gawk
checking whether make sets ${MAKE}... yes
checking for a BSD-compatible install... /usr/bin/install -c
checking for ranlib... ranlib
checking for gcc... no
checking for cc... no
checking for cc... no
checking for cl... no
configure: error: no acceptable C compiler found in $PATH

Espero vuestra ayuda...Gracias!!!

criosg
15-abr-2005, 20:43
Muchas gracias me di cuenta del error no estaba instalado el compilador gcc.

Pero ahora me surgión otra duda no encuentro el archivo de configuración del pureftpd, debería estar en /etc/pureftpd.conf; pero no lo encuentro (yo utilizo el SUSE 9.2).

Espero vuestra ayuda.

chuzo
15-abr-2005, 21:13
Hola http://img104.exs.cx/img104/6503/wink9qa.gif

Después del configure normalmente hay que ejecutar make y make install, imagino los ejecutarías no?? y no te dio ningún error?? :scratchch

criosg
15-abr-2005, 21:35
Si OK gracias lo hice, pero no encuentro ahora en la ruta /etc/pureftpd.conf el archivo de configuración del Servidor.

¿En qué ruta se encuentra o habrá otro problemilla?.

Gracias!!!

Kunael
15-abr-2005, 21:44
* Si te lees la documentación del paquete te darás cuenta de que tal archivo no existe. Al menos en el paquete original. Lo que si puedes hacer es utilizar la opción -B (daemonizar el servicio) junto con los switches que quieras y crear un archivo que cargue esas opciones al arrancar el sistema.

* De hecho, el ficherito que buscas no es más que eso (hecho por SuSE): una manera bonita y brevemente documentada de presentarte las variables del programa. Lógicamente, ese es el fichero que se mira para saber con que opciones debe arrancar el servicio.

* Fíjate que si haces un rpm -ql pure-ftpd te saldrán algunos archivitos más de los que tiene el paquete fuente para compilar. Es ahí donde está la faena de los de SuSE.

criosg
16-abr-2005, 16:52
Ya solucioné todos los problemas de compilación y ahora tengo instalado el Servidor FTP; pero, necesito configurarlo, estoy creando un usuario virtual y lo creé utilizando el comando "pure -pw", pero en la línea de comando me envía un error de "comand not found", ¿POR QUE ESE ERROR?.

Gracias por todo.

mabs
16-abr-2005, 19:22
agrega a la variable PATH el directorio donde este el pureftpd..... posiblemente el /usr/local/bin.
export PATH=$PATH:/usr/local/bin por ejemplo.

willicl
28-mar-2008, 17:29
existe un rpm no sera mejor